Activity type | Activity value | Assay description | Source | Reference |
---|---|---|---|---|
IC50 (binding) | = 0.0083 uM | In vitro inhibition of FITC-labeled fibrinogen binding to alphaIIb-beta3 receptor of human platelets | ChEMBL. | 15482918 |
IC50 (functional) | = 0.27 uM | In vitro inhibition of human platelet aggregation in suspension | ChEMBL. | 15482918 |
IC50 (functional) | = 0.86 uM | In vitro inhibition of human platelet aggregation in platelet rich plasma | ChEMBL. | 15482918 |
Ki (binding) | = 0.0042 uM | In vitro binding affinity for FITC-labeled fibrinogen binding to alphaIIb-beta3 receptor of human platelets | ChEMBL. | 15482918 |
Many chemical entities in TDR Targets come from high-throughput screenings with whole cells or tissue samples, and not all assayed compounds have been tested against a single a single target protein, probably because they get ruled out during screening process. Even if these compounds may have not been of interest in the original screening, they may come as interesting leads for other screening assays. Furthermore, we may be able to propose drug-target associations using chemical similarities and network patterns.
